Synaptic Transmission
The process by which neurotransmitters are released by one neuron and received by another, allowing for communication between neurons.
Action Potential
A temporary reversal of the electrical polarity of the membrane of a nerve cell or muscle cell, leading to the transmission of signals along the nerve or muscle fiber.
All-or-none Law
The principle that the strength of a response of a nerve or muscle fiber is not dependent on the strength of the stimulus; if a stimulus is above a certain threshold, a nerve or muscle fiber will fire.
